V158 HHP is a 2000 Mitsubishi Galant in Silver with a 1,999cc petrol engine. This vehicle has been through 22 MOT tests with a personal pass rate of 50%.
Across all 2000 Mitsubishi Galant models, the average MOT pass rate is 67.2% with a typical mileage of 94,826 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mitsubishi Galant f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 8,016 recorded failures. If you're considering buying V158 HHP, it's worth having these areas checked by a mechanic before committing.
The Mitsubishi Galant typically stays on UK roads for around 37 years. At 26 years old, this Mitsubishi Galant is well into its expected lifespan but still has years ahead.
